Overview:
An opportunity to impact your community by collaborating with a team of innovative Charitable Estate Planning professionals as the regional Director. This position includes identifying, cultivating, and soliciting donors interested in impacting others through their giving. Work includes applying charitable gift planning to mutually benefit donors, their families, and The Salvation Army. Supervise Associate Director of Gift Planning and Assistant to the Gift Planning Team.

- Minimum five (5) plus years of proven success in charitable gift planning or in related fields of fundraising, financial planning, or technical sales
- A preference for candidates with an advanced degree or certification such as: Certified Financial Planner ("CFP"), MBA, JD, CPA, CSPG, CAP, or FCEP
- Responsible for a portfolio of 100 existing gift planning donors, 200 prospects & professional advisors
- Maintain annual stewardship for all bequest and life income donors within your area
- 40% of time traveling to achieve 12 in-person visits per month
- Deliver 10 proposals per month that will generate $2.5M in new commitments the first year
- Bachelor's degree in business, marketing, sales, finance, or related field
- Have a passion for and FULLY support the whole mission of The Salvation Army
- Strong ability to identify and close gifts six and seven-figure gift plans
- Active listener (70% listening 30% speaking) with experience in assisting people in making decisions
- Attention to detail with effective communication skills making complex ideas simple
- An understanding of bequests, charitable gift annuities, charitable unitrusts, and life estates
